> the brain isn't predicting the path of the ball, only what should be done in any given instant.

"what should be done in any given instant" is a fantasy. Brain processing takes time, nerve signals take time to travel, muscles take time to contract.

Nothing is instantaneous. It all takes time.

It's actually "what should be done a number of moments in the future". And that is a kind of prediction.
